zoukankan      html  css  js  c++  java
  • Android 安装应用后点击打开带来的问题

    今天安装完APP的时候。界面会显示两个button,一个完毕键,一个打开键,点击Open键之后,外部打开应用。此时,我们点击HOME键。程序将会在后台。

    然后再点击该桌面上应用程序的图标,app会自己又一次启动!而不是将原来的界面!假设你的应用对多次启动不敏感,这道没什么。可是,假设你的应用对多次启动非常敏感。就要进行选择。查阅相关文档后发现一个非常好的方法。

    首先,在启动第一个Activity的时候,推断启动方式是不是从点击打开键启动的。

    其次,假设须要将之前的应用提到前台来的话能够直接将当前的Activity结束掉,此时结束当前Activity后就能够让之前

    被最小化的Activity显示出来。

    最后,附上第一个打开的Activity代码。

     @Override
        protected void onCreate(Bundle savedInstanceState) {
            super.onCreate(savedInstanceState);
            if ((getIntent().getFlags() & Intent.FLAG_ACTIVITY_BROUGHT_TO_FRONT) != 0) {  
                finish();//假设要恢复之前界面就结束新的Activity
                return;
             }
            setContentView(R.layout.main);
        }




  • 相关阅读:
    基础编程练习题第一波
    TYVJ 1541 八数码
    NOIP 2014 寻找道路
    NOIP2014 解方程
    POJ 3213 矩阵乘法(优化)
    POJ 1523 Tarjan求割点
    POJ 3237 树链剖分+线段树
    SPOJ 375 树链剖分
    NOIP 2012 T2 国王游戏 (贪心+高精)
    POJ 1364 差分约束
  • 原文地址:https://www.cnblogs.com/yutingliuyl/p/7105240.html
Copyright © 2011-2022 走看看